About Cong Chen

Cong Chen is a scholar working on Electrical and Electronic Engineering, Materials Chemistry, Polymers and Plastics, Renewable Energy, Sustainability and the Environment and Electronic, Optical and Magnetic Materials, having authored 203 papers that have together received 9.2k indexed citations. Recurring topics across this work include Perovskite Materials and Applications (168 papers), Conducting polymers and applications (89 papers), Quantum Dots Synthesis And Properties (82 papers), Chalcogenide Semiconductor Thin Films (62 papers), Organic Electronics and Photovoltaics (22 papers), Organic Light-Emitting Diodes Research (20 papers), Solid-state spectroscopy and crystallography (16 papers) and Electrocatalysts for Energy Conversion (13 papers). The work is most often cited by research in Polymers and Plastics (4.0k citations), Electrical and Electronic Engineering (8.4k citations), Materials Chemistry (5.3k citations), Renewable Energy, Sustainability and the Environment (1.1k citations) and Electronic, Optical and Magnetic Materials (401 citations). Cong Chen has collaborated with scholars based in China, United States and Macao. Frequent co-authors include Hongwei Song, Guojia Fang, Qilin Dai, Shijian Zheng, Dewei Zhao, Yanfa Yan, Zhaoning Song, Boxue Zhang, Mengjia Li and Yanjie Wu. Their work appears in journals such as ACS Applied Materials & Interfaces, Solar RRL, Nano Energy, Advanced Functional Materials and Advanced Energy Materials.
